ivotuk":nro4joyh said:
I don't have the experience to recognize a play call from a short clip, but watching it over and over, it looks to me like Christine starts outside, then turns and heads up the middle.

It would be awfully nice if Cable would spend more time telling fans what's going down during preseason games. It's not like he would be giving away secrets. More Chalk Talk from Brock Huard is what we need.

It's an outside zone with the backside guard (Sweezy) & tackle (Gilliam) cut blocking. It is a staple play in the Alex Gibbs / Tom Cable zone running game.

When properly executed it looks like a cut back (up the middle) but it really isn't.
